Church School
The Sunday School is open to all children from ages 3-12. If your child falls into that group, we hope you’ll bring them to learn about their Faith. If you have any questions regarding the Sunday School program or the participation of your child(ren) in it, Please speak with the Rector or Deacon Routh.

Children's church school meets on Sundays at 9:00 in the parish hall downstairs. The children meet for a fun and educational time with other children their own age. We currently provide four levels of education, running from toddlers through high-school age.

Children's First Communion Class
First Communion class is scheduled with Mrs. Aloyce Levin.

Young People's Confirmation Class
Our young people's catechism classes for confirmation are scheduled with the rector and clergy and include reading and memorization. Confirmation is generally made by the Bishop in the spring.

Christian Education at St. Mary's

Children's Ed

If you have kids who aren’t attending Sunday school, we encourage them to join us in the Parish Hall at 9:00 a.m. We being with Chapel, and then break up into our Sunday school groups. We have lots of fun learning about the Anglican Faith, learning Bible verses and the Catechism, singing songs, and creating fun artwork. If you’d like to help out with Sunday school, please speak to Deacon Routh or any of the Sunday school staff.

Colleen Kennedy, a member of our Parish Schola Cantorum and a talented director of children's music, is working with our Sunday School children every Sunday from 9:30 to 9:50. She is teaching the fundamentals of music, as well as introducing them to the Church's musical traditions.

Bible stories, elements of Church doctrine, games, and lessons about the lives of the Saints, as well as music education provide the core of our Children's Sunday School.

Presently the children are looking at Old Testament stories and right now we are studying Israel during the time of King David. Children's Sunday School meets in the cottage behind the Parish Hall from 9:00 until 9:50 a.m. and is open to all children ages 3-12 yrs. old. St. Mary's Theological College
The mission of St. Mary's Theological College is to provide professionally educated, well-trained, spiritually mature and disciplined candidates for Holy Orders, who upon ordination are capable of effective and productive ministry throughout the Traditional Anglican Communion.  The program is currently in hiatus, pending some curricular restructuring under direction of the Bishop Ordinary and new Rector. Plans are also in development for an enlarged consortium of participating academic institutions and parochial sites. Classes have traditionally met at St. Mary's, but other sites may be assigned by the Bishop, Rector and Faculty.
